## Deployment: Tax-Rate Lookup Cache

Heads up, plugin folks: Ledgerbird caches tax-rate lookups per region so your plugin calls stay snappy. Stale entries expire on their own, but if you ship rate overrides, bump the cache generation or users see old numbers. The cache settings your plugin should assume are these.

settings of hahaf-bahap:
quenix:
  log_level: debug
  metrics_host: metrics.quenix.qorvelsys.internal
  pool_size: 8

Handover: the Crumbline cutoff rule now rejects next-day orders after the storefront's configured deadline rather than a global 15:00. The change is in `cutoff/evaluator.ts`; tests cover timezone edges and daylight transitions. One known gap: overrides placed mid-transition can double-fire. Please review with that case in mind. Background and the full rule specification are on the page below.

wiki page, hawep-fajop: https://jira.tolvaqsys.internal/projects/projects/pages/pages

The ParityPeek checker just flagged a spike in rate mismatches for the Dunmore Hollow property group — our listed rates are drifting above the channel partners' by more than the tolerance band. Usually this means the rate-sync job choked mid-run and only pushed half the calendar. Before approving any hotfix PR, make sure it includes a replay of the failed sync window. The alert thresholds and replay procedure are documented on the internal page here.

operations page: https://confluence.zemvarlabs.internal/projects/display/browse/display/8963

Ticket #— Facilities, Bramhall Expo Hall, Stand 42. Pop-up office cabin for Norrvik Systems is now live behind the stand. Power and network patched; printer arrives tomorrow. Keep the cabin door shut — demo laptops inside. Lost property goes to the hall office, not our cabin. New starters: collect lanyards from the cabin shelf. The cabin keypad accepts the code below.

door code, tajof-kageg: bdg-QVDCE-3